Q: I am considering starting a new business. Should I contact my attorney or accountant first?
A: MaryAnn recommends that you consult with each before forming your business. Your attorney can help you consider liability issues and recommend a form of business. MaryAnn can also help you consider the tax advantages (or disadvantages) for each form of entity. Then, you can make the best choice for your unique situation. |
